Gujarat NEET UG Round 5 Counselling: 10,710 candidates ineligible for 33 vacant BDS seats
Anu Parthiban | December 13, 2025 | 10:11 AM IST | 1 min read
Gujarat NEET UG Counselling 2025: A total of 7,030 candidates will participate in the round 5 admission process; choice filling and seat allotment will be completed by December 16.

The Admission Committee for Professional Under Graduate Medical Courses (ACPUGMEC) announced that it will conduct an additional state-level counselling to fill vacant seats after four rounds of the selection process.
Previously, the admission committee notified the Gujarat NEET UG round 5 and 6 counselling schedule to fill 33 BDS seats after the Medical Counselling Committee (MCC) announced its decision to conduct two extra rounds for both All India Quota (AIQ) and state quota seats lying vacant. BSc Nursing seats will also be filled during these rounds.
Online registration, PIN purchase, and document verification were completed on December 12. Following this, the ACPUGMEC has published the Gujarat NEET UG merit list for the last two rounds.
The choice filling facility for the eligible students will begin soon on the official website, medadmgujarat.org. The seat allotment will be declared soon after the choice filling and locking process by December 16. The round 5 counselling deadline for state admissions has been fixed as December 20 by the MCC.

Gujarat NEET UG: Round 5 merit list
A total of 7,030 candidates have been shortlisted to participate in the additional round, according to the Gujarat NEET UG round 5 general merit list. Candidates with NEET All India Rank (AIR) 6027 to 1318847 (13 lakh) will be competing for 33 BDS seats. The NEET UG 2025 scores of the selected candidates range from 567 to 113.
The candidature of 10,710 candidates who applied for admission to vacant seats in Gujarat medical colleges has been cancelled due to various reasons — including ineligibility for the domicile quota, admission under AIQ seats, failure to clear Class 12 board exam, and forfeiture of refundable security deposit.
